What Are the Essential Nutrients for Endurance Cycling?
The essential nutrients for endurance cycling include carbohydrates, proteins, fats, vitamins, and minerals.
- Carbohydrates: Carbohydrates are the primary source of energy for endurance athletes, providing glucose that fuels prolonged physical activity. They should make up a significant portion of a cyclist’s diet, especially complex carbohydrates like whole grains, fruits, and vegetables, which help maintain energy levels during long rides.
- Proteins: Proteins are crucial for recovery and muscle repair after endurance cycling. They help rebuild muscle fibers that are broken down during intense rides, making it important for cyclists to include lean sources of protein such as chicken, fish, beans, and legumes in their diet.
- Fats: Healthy fats serve as a secondary energy source, especially during longer rides when carbohydrate stores may be depleted. Including sources of unsaturated fats, like avocados, nuts, and olive oil, can help cyclists sustain energy and support overall health.
- Vitamins: Vitamins play various roles in energy metabolism and immune function, essential for maintaining performance during training and competition. B vitamins, in particular, are vital for energy production, while vitamins C and E act as antioxidants, protecting the body from oxidative stress caused by prolonged exercise.
- Minerals: Minerals such as calcium, magnesium, and potassium are important for muscle function, hydration, and preventing cramps during endurance activities. Cyclists should ensure adequate intake through foods like dairy products, leafy greens, and bananas to support optimal performance and recovery.
How Do Carbohydrates Fuel Long Rides?
Carbohydrates play a crucial role in fueling long rides and enhancing endurance performance.
- Glycogen Stores: Glycogen is the stored form of carbohydrates in muscles and the liver, serving as a primary energy source during prolonged exercise. When you ride for extended periods, your body relies heavily on these glycogen stores, and depleting them can lead to fatigue and decreased performance.
- Quick Energy Source: Simple carbohydrates, such as glucose and fructose, provide an immediate source of energy that can be quickly absorbed by the body. Consuming these during rides helps maintain energy levels, particularly during intense efforts or climbs.
- Complex Carbohydrates: Foods like whole grains, fruits, and vegetables provide a steady release of energy due to their complex structure. Incorporating these into your pre-ride meals can help ensure a slow and sustained energy supply throughout your ride.
- Electrolyte Balance: Many carbohydrate-rich sports drinks also contain electrolytes, which are essential for maintaining hydration and muscle function during long rides. Proper electrolyte balance can enhance performance and prevent cramps, making it vital for endurance cyclists.
- Recovery: After long rides, replenishing glycogen stores with carbohydrates is essential for recovery. Consuming a mix of carbohydrates and protein within 30 minutes post-ride can help restore energy levels and promote muscle repair.
Why Is Protein Important for Recovery in Endurance Cycling?
Protein plays a crucial role in recovery for endurance cyclists, aiding in repairing and rebuilding muscle tissues that experience significant strain during long rides. After an intense cycling session, muscles undergo micro-tears, which can result in soreness and fatigue if not properly addressed. Consuming protein post-ride helps accelerate this recovery process. Here are several reasons why protein is vital:
-
Muscle Repair: Amino acids, the building blocks of protein, are essential for repairing damaged muscles and promoting growth. This helps cyclists regain strength and performance more quickly.
-
Reduced Soreness: Adequate protein intake can help minimize delayed onset muscle soreness (DOMS), allowing cyclists to train effectively with less discomfort.
-
Sustained Energy Levels: Protein contributes to overall energy maintenance, particularly during extended cycling sessions where the body relies on various fuel sources.
-
Hormonal Balance: Engaging in endurance activities affects various hormones, and protein can aid in balancing these, supporting recovery and overall health.
Including protein-rich foods, such as lean meats, dairy products, legume, nuts, and protein shakes, can optimize recovery post-endurance cycling, leading to better performance in future rides.

What Should You Eat Before a Long Ride for Optimal Performance?
What you consume before a long ride plays a crucial role in your performance. A well-planned pre-ride meal can optimize energy levels and enhance endurance. Here are essential components to consider:
-
Timing: Consume your pre-ride meal 2-4 hours before the ride. This allows adequate digestion, ensuring energy is readily available.
-
Carbohydrates: Aim for a high-carb meal to replenish glycogen stores. Good sources include whole grain pasta, rice, oatmeal, or a hearty sandwich with lean protein. Aim for 1-2 grams of carbohydrates per kilogram of body weight.
-
Protein: Include a moderate amount of protein, about 10-20 grams, to aid in muscle repair and satiety. Consider options like eggs, Greek yogurt, or lean meats.
-
Fats: Keep fat intake low, as it takes longer to digest. If included, opt for healthy fats, such as avocados or nut butter, but in moderation.
-
Hydration: Don’t overlook fluids. Hydrate well before the ride, aiming for at least 500-750 milliliters of water or an electrolyte drink.
By adhering to these guidelines, cyclists can ensure they are fueled efficiently, allowing for improved endurance and performance during long rides.

How Can You Maintain Energy During Endurance Cycling?
To maintain energy during endurance cycling, it’s crucial to focus on proper nutrition and hydration strategies.
- Carbohydrates: Carbohydrates are the primary source of energy for endurance athletes, providing fuel for long rides. Consuming complex carbs like whole grains, fruits, and vegetables before cycling helps build glycogen stores, while simple carbs like sports gels or energy bars can be beneficial during rides for quick energy replenishment.
- Hydration: Staying hydrated is essential for optimal performance, as even mild dehydration can impair endurance and increase fatigue. Drinking water or electrolyte-rich beverages before, during, and after cycling helps maintain fluid balance and supports muscle function, particularly during long rides in hot conditions.
- Electrolytes: Electrolytes such as sodium, potassium, and magnesium are vital for muscle contraction and overall body function during prolonged exertion. Incorporating electrolyte supplements or consuming foods rich in these minerals ensures that you replace what is lost through sweat, helping to prevent cramping and maintain endurance.
- Protein: While carbohydrates are crucial during cycling, protein plays a significant role in muscle recovery and repair post-exercise. Including a moderate amount of protein in your pre-ride meal and post-ride recovery can enhance muscle recovery and reduce soreness, allowing for better performance in subsequent rides.
- Timing of Meals: The timing of your meals can significantly impact your energy levels during endurance cycling. Eating a balanced meal 2-3 hours before a ride ensures that your body has enough time to digest and convert food into energy, while consuming smaller snacks or energy gels every 30-60 minutes during the ride can help sustain energy levels and prevent fatigue.

How Often Should You Eat to Sustain Energy Levels on Long Rides?
The frequency of eating to sustain energy levels during long rides is crucial for endurance cycling, as it helps maintain performance and prevent fatigue.
- Pre-Ride Nutrition: Consuming a balanced meal 3-4 hours before a ride is essential to provide the body with glycogen stores for energy. This meal should include carbohydrates, protein, and healthy fats to ensure a steady release of energy throughout the ride.
- During the Ride: It is recommended to eat small amounts every 30-60 minutes while cycling, typically around 30-60 grams of carbohydrates per hour. This can come from energy gels, bars, or easily digestible snacks that can quickly replenish glycogen stores and maintain energy levels.
- Post-Ride Recovery: Eating within 30 minutes after completing a ride is important for recovery, focusing on a combination of carbohydrates and protein. This helps replenish glycogen stores and repair muscle tissue, optimizing recovery for future rides.
- Hydration: Staying hydrated is as crucial as nutrition; cyclists should aim to drink water or electrolyte drinks regularly to avoid dehydration, which can severely impact performance and energy levels. Consuming fluids should be integrated into the eating schedule, ensuring consistent hydration throughout the ride.
What Hydration Strategies Should Endurance Cyclists Follow?
Endurance cyclists should employ various hydration strategies to optimize performance and recovery during long rides.
- Pre-Ride Hydration: It’s crucial to start a ride well-hydrated, as dehydration can significantly impair performance. Cyclists should aim to drink water or electrolyte beverages in the hours leading up to their ride, ensuring they have adequate fluid levels before they begin.
- During-Ride Hydration: Consuming fluids during the ride is essential to replace lost sweat and maintain hydration levels. A general guideline is to drink about 500-750 ml of fluid per hour, adjusting based on temperature and individual sweat rates.
- Electrolyte Replacement: Along with water, it’s important to replenish electrolytes like sodium, potassium, and magnesium lost through sweat. Sports drinks, electrolyte tablets, or salty snacks can help maintain electrolyte balance, which is crucial for muscle function and preventing cramps.
- Post-Ride Recovery: After a long ride, cyclists should focus on rehydrating to restore lost fluids and electrolytes. Consuming a recovery drink containing both carbohydrates and electrolytes within 30 minutes of finishing can aid recovery and prepare the body for future rides.
- Monitoring Hydration: Keeping track of hydration status is vital; cyclists can use methods such as checking urine color or weighing themselves before and after rides. This helps to ensure they are adequately hydrated and can adjust their fluid intake accordingly during future rides.
Why Is Proper Hydration Critical for Cyclists?
According to the American College of Sports Medicine, dehydration can lead to a significant decrease in athletic performance, making it one of the most crucial factors in endurance sports such as cycling. Studies have shown that even a 2% loss in body weight due to sweat can impair performance and increase the risk of heat-related illnesses (American College of Sports Medicine, 2016).
The underlying mechanism involves several physiological processes. When cyclists become dehydrated, their blood volume decreases, which leads to reduced cardiac output and impaired thermoregulation. This means that the body struggles to cool itself effectively, potentially resulting in overheating and fatigue. Furthermore, dehydration can disrupt electrolyte balance, affecting muscle function and leading to cramping, which can severely hinder a cyclist’s ability to maintain performance over long distances (Maughan & Burke, 2012). Proper hydration helps maintain optimal blood viscosity and enhances nutrient delivery to muscles, which is essential for endurance cycling.
How Much Fluid Should You Consume Before, During, and After Riding?
Proper hydration is crucial for endurance cycling to optimize performance and recovery.
- Before Riding: Aim to consume 16-20 ounces of water or electrolyte drink at least two hours prior to your ride.
- During Riding: Consume 7-10 ounces of fluid every 10-20 minutes during your cycling session.
- After Riding: Rehydrate with 16-24 ounces of fluid for every pound lost during the ride, ideally within 30 minutes of finishing.
Before riding, staying well-hydrated helps to maintain optimal blood flow and temperature regulation, which are essential for endurance. It’s beneficial to drink fluids that contain electrolytes if your ride will be longer than an hour or in hot conditions, as this helps replenish lost salts.
During riding, it’s important to drink consistently to replace fluids lost through sweat. The amount can vary based on temperature, humidity, and personal sweat rates, so it’s advisable to practice this during training to determine your ideal intake.
After riding, rehydration is crucial for recovery and to restore fluid balance. Drinking fluids that include electrolytes can further aid recovery, especially following intense or long rides, as they help to replace lost minerals and support muscle function.

What Common Nutritional Mistakes Should Endurance Cyclists Avoid?
Common nutritional mistakes endurance cyclists should avoid include:
- Inadequate Carbohydrate Intake: Carbohydrates are the primary fuel source for endurance activities, and failing to consume enough can lead to decreased performance and early fatigue. Cyclists should aim to consume a diet rich in complex carbohydrates, particularly in the days leading up to long rides, to maximize glycogen stores.
- Neglecting Hydration: Dehydration can severely impair performance and recovery, yet many cyclists do not drink enough fluids before, during, and after rides. It’s essential to establish a hydration plan that includes water and electrolyte-rich drinks to replace lost fluids and maintain optimal performance levels.
- Ignoring Protein Needs: While carbohydrates are crucial during rides, protein plays a vital role in muscle repair and recovery. Endurance cyclists should ensure they consume adequate protein post-ride to help rebuild muscle tissue and prevent soreness.
- Over-reliance on Processed Foods: Many cyclists tend to lean towards convenience foods that are high in sugar and low in nutritional value. Focusing on whole foods, such as fruits, vegetables, whole grains, and lean proteins, will provide essential vitamins and minerals that support overall health and endurance.
- Eating Too Close to Rides: Consuming a heavy meal immediately before a ride can lead to gastrointestinal discomfort and hinder performance. It’s advisable to eat a light meal or snack 1-2 hours prior to cycling to ensure energy availability while avoiding digestive issues.
- Failing to Practice Nutrition During Training: Some cyclists neglect to test their nutrition strategies during training rides, leading to surprises on race day. Experimenting with different foods and hydration methods during training sessions helps identify what works best for the individual athlete and minimizes the risk of gastrointestinal distress during events.

What Should Be Avoided Immediately Before a Ride for Optimal Performance?
To optimize performance in endurance cycling, certain practices should be avoided immediately before a ride:
- Heavy Meals: Consuming a large, heavy meal right before cycling can lead to gastrointestinal discomfort and sluggishness, as your body diverts energy to digestion rather than fueling your ride.
- High-Fiber Foods: Foods rich in fiber, such as beans and whole grains, can cause bloating and gas, which may be distracting and uncomfortable during a long ride.
- Excessive Caffeine: While moderate caffeine can enhance performance, excessive amounts may lead to jitters, increased heart rate, and dehydration, negatively impacting endurance.
- New Foods: Trying unfamiliar foods right before a ride can lead to unexpected digestive issues; it’s best to stick with foods that you know your body can handle well.
- Alcohol: Consuming alcohol before cycling can impair coordination, reduce endurance, and increase the risk of dehydration, all of which are detrimental to performance.
- Intense Training: Engaging in hard workouts or sprints immediately before a ride can deplete energy reserves and lead to fatigue, which can hinder performance during the endurance event.
- Skipping Hydration: Failing to hydrate properly before a ride can lead to decreased performance, as dehydration affects stamina and overall energy levels, making it crucial to drink enough fluids beforehand.
